Whispers of the Wild: Unveiling the Enchantment of Bavarian Forest

Embark on an enchanting journey to the Bavarian Forest in Bavaria, Germany, where nature's beauty meets charming small towns. This stunning destination boasts lush forests, majestic mountain views, and the captivating Bavarian Forest National Park, perfect for hiking and wildlife spotting. Experience the thrill of the Baumwipfelpfad, a treetop walkway offering breathtaking panoramas. Immerse yourself in the region’s rich culture and delightful local cuisine, all while surrounded by the serene Bavarian countryside. Whether you seek adventure or tranquility, the Bavarian Forest promises a unique escape into nature's embrace.

Things to do near Bavarian Forest

The Bavarian Forest is a stunning natural playground, featuring lush forests, majestic mountains, and serene lakes. Families can enjoy hiking trails, thrilling ski slopes, and relaxing spa retreats. With opportunities for boating and exploring scenic viewpoints, this enchanting destination promises unforgettable memories for every traveller.

  • Deer StoneOpens in a new window – Ascend this majestic mountain for breathtaking views of the Bavarian Forest. Perfect for nature lovers, the area boasts lush forests and charming trails that invite you to explore the great outdoors.
  • Gläserne ScheuneOpens in a new window – Visit this striking art museum, where contemporary pieces blend seamlessly with the surrounding nature. Enjoy the unique architecture while discovering captivating exhibitions that showcase local talent.
  • Egg CastleOpens in a new window – Step into history at Egg Castle, a stunning fortress that offers a glimpse into the past. Wander through its impressive halls and gardens, and let the rich stories of the castle's former inhabitants enchant you.
  • St. Peter's ChurchOpens in a new window – Marvel at the intricate architecture of St. Peter's Church, where stunning stained glass windows and peaceful surroundings create a serene atmosphere. It’s an ideal spot for quiet reflection or simply appreciating the craftsmanship.
  • HerzogsschlossOpens in a new window – Explore Herzogsschloss, another magnificent castle that showcases the region's rich heritage. Roam its grand rooms and learn about the intriguing history that shaped this beautiful area.

Best time to go to Bavarian Forest

Bavarian Forest has a varied climate due to its size, so the best time to visit depends on the region and your preferences for weather and crowds. If you’re looking to soak up the lively atmosphere in Bavarian Forest, January, July, and September are the peak months to visit, bustling with fellow travelers.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ny to mostly cloudy, with light rainfall. However, if you prefer a more relaxed experience, March, May, and June are perfect for a quieter getaway, marked by light rainfall and mostly sunny to mostly cloudy conditions.
